#247a84 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#247a84 is composed of 14.1% red, 47.8%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.7% cyan, 7.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 186.3 degrees, a saturation of 57.1% and a lightness of 32.9%. #247a84 color hex could be obtained by blending #48f4ff with #000009.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#247a84 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#247a84 has RGB values of R:36, G:122,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.08,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 2390660.

Hex triplet 247a84 #247a84
RGB Decimal 36, 122, 132 rgb(36,122,132)
RGB Percent 14.1, 47.8, 51.8 rgb(14.1%,47.8%,51.8%)
CMYK 73, 8, 0, 48
HSL 186.3°, 57.1, 32.9 hsl(186.3,57.1%,32.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 186.3°, 72.7, 51.8
Web Safe 336699 #336699
CIE-LAB 46.921, -21.421, -12.804
XYZ 11.851, 15.959, 24.284
xyY 0.227, 0.306, 15.959
CIE-LCH 46.921, 24.956, 210.868
CIE-LUV 46.921, -31.459, -15.342
Hunter-Lab 39.949, -16.959, -8.078
Binary 00100100, 01111010, 10000100

Shades and Tints of #247a84

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020809 is the darkest color, while #f8fdfd is the lightest one.
